Jon Batiste’s music numbers soar after Grammy wins

Jon Batiste was one of the clear winners at the 2022 Grammy Awards last weekend. And, according to recent streaming data gathered by Variety, his music saw a 950% increase in streams. 

The numbers come from business service company Luminate, formerly known as MRC Data. Variety reports that, “Batiste had a total of 307,400 on-demand audio streams. On the day of the show and the following day, his tally for those 48 hours added up to 3,227,300, the difference being a 950% bump.”

Among the most streamed songs were “We Are,” the namesake track of his Grammy-winning Album of the Year. It saw a 2045% streaming increase from the two days before the show to two days after. Similarly, the Grammy-nominated hit, “Freedom,” saw a 1046% increase.

Batiste took home a total of five Grammys including Best American Roots Performance, Best American Roots Song, Best Score Soundtrack for Visual Media and Best Music Video.

In his acceptance speech for the coveted Album of the Year award he said in part, “you can be yourself and you can win.”
